Heavy metal fans, mark your calendars. A thunderous farewell is heading to the big screen. Back To The Beginning: Ozzy’s Final Bow, the highly anticipated concert film documenting Ozzy Osbourne’s emotional final performance, is set for a global theatrical release in early 2026.

Captured live at Villa Park in Birmingham—Ozzy’s birthplace and the very soil where Black Sabbath began their reign—this feature-length film is more than just a concert. It’s a cinematic tribute to the godfather of heavy metal, immortalizing one of the most powerful chapters in rock history.

The film presents a condensed version of the epic all-day “Back to the Beginning” event that took place on July 5, 2025. Thousands of fans gathered at Aston Villa’s stadium to witness the final live appearance of Ozzy Osbourne, joined by a stellar lineup of guest musicians and surviving members of Black Sabbath. The occasion wasn’t just a concert—it was a pilgrimage for generations of fans who came to say farewell to a legend in the city where it all began.

Directed with reverence and rock ‘n’ roll grit, Ozzy’s Final Bow delivers unforgettable performances of iconic Sabbath anthems including “War Pigs,” “Iron Man,” “Children of the Grave,” and a climactic, crowd-roaring rendition of “Paranoid.” With sweeping cinematography, pulse-pounding sound design, and intimate backstage footage, the film captures both the grandeur and the humanity of the moment.
